1. Wood-Look Porcelain Tiles for Decks
Love the warmth of hardwood but need low-maintenance durability? Wood-look porcelain tiles offer that same natural charm without warping, fading, or splintering. In addition, their anti-slip finish makes them ideal for outdoor decks in any climate. Moreover, these tiles provide the cozy feel of real wood with all the benefits of modern porcelain.

2. Patterned Cement Tiles for Courtyards
For bold, artistic impact, go for patterned cement tiles in geometric or Mediterranean designs. Especially in covered courtyards or verandas, these tiles serve as focal points that elevate outdoor entertaining. Furthermore, their hand-crafted look adds character and charm.

3. Large-Format Stone-Look Tiles for Patios
Sleek, oversized stone-look porcelain tiles create a clean and modern patio aesthetic. With fewer grout lines, these tiles help your outdoor area feel more open and expansive. Most importantly, their minimal seams make them easier to clean and maintain over time.

4. Slate Tiles for Rustic Gardens
Natural slate tiles bring rich color variation and an earthy texture that blends seamlessly with outdoor greenery. Whether used for garden paths or patios, slate creates a rustic, organic vibe. Additionally, its non-slip surface enhances safety around high-moisture areas.

5. Terracotta Tiles for Sun-Soaked Spaces
Embrace a Mediterranean or Tuscan feel with traditional terracotta tiles. Their sunbaked tones and matte texture work beautifully in warm, dry climates. When paired with wrought iron or wood furniture, they deliver timeless Old World elegance. However, sealing is essential to preserve their natural finish.

6. Textured Non-Slip Tiles for Pool Decks
Safety meets style with R11+ rated textured tiles around pools and hot tubs. These non-slip surfaces reduce accident risk without sacrificing design. Moreover, options now come in modern tones and finishes to match your outdoor aesthetic.

7. Porcelain Pavers for High-Traffic Areas
Heavy-duty porcelain pavers are designed for driveways, outdoor kitchens, and high-traffic walkways. Not only are they incredibly durable and frost-resistant, but they’re also available in a wide range of looks—from stone to concrete to wood-grain. Pro Tips for Outdoor Tile Installation
- Use a proper underlayment to allow for drainage and frost protection
- Choose light-colored tiles in hot climates to reduce heat absorption
- Seal natural stone tiles annually to maintain their finish and prevent moisture intrusion
